Questions and Answers

What is the cheapest mode of transportation from Cranbourne to Mill Park?

The cheapest mode of transportation from Cranbourne to Mill Park is a train which costs $3.73 and takes 1 hour 50 minutes.

What is the quickest route to travel from Cranbourne to Mill Park?

The quickest route to travel from Cranbourne to Mill Park is to drive, which takes 53 minutes and costs between $9.58 and $14.05.

** Is there a direct bus available between Cranbourne and Mill Park?

** No, there is no direct bus from Cranbourne to Mill Park. However, there are services departing from Cranbourne Park SC/Lyall St and arriving at Dr Harry Jenkins Reserve/Childs Rd via Dandenong Station/Foster St and Greensborough Station/Para Rd.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 21m.

Can you take a direct train from Cranbourne to Mill Park?

No, there is no direct train from Cranbourne to Mill Park. However, there are services departing from Cranbourne and arriving at South Morang via Parliament.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 1 hour and 50 minutes.

How long is the drive from Cranbourne to Mill Park?

The distance between Cranbourne and Mill Park is 68 kilometers. The road distance is 67.3 kilometers.

How can I travel from Cranbourne to Mill Park without a car?

The best way to get from Cranbourne to Mill Park without a car is to train which takes 1 hour and 50 minutes and costs $3.73.
